diff -ruN kcachegrind.orig/Makefile kcachegrind/Makefile --- kcachegrind.orig/Makefile Mon Aug 2 12:45:40 2004 +++ kcachegrind/Makefile Tue Aug 31 12:45:05 2004 @@ -14,7 +14,7 @@ MAINTAINER= barner@gmx.de COMMENT= Profiling Visualization Tool -RUN_DEPENDS= calltree:${PORTSDIR}/devel/calltree +RUN_DEPENDS= callgrind:${PORTSDIR}/devel/callgrind ONLY_FOR_ARCHS= i386 CONFLICTS= kdesdk3-[0-9]* @@ -24,8 +24,16 @@ USE_KDELIBS_VER=3 USE_REINPLACE= yes +OPTIONS= DOT "Use GraphViz/dot to render call graphs" on + +.include + +.if defined (WITH_DOT) +RUN_DEPENDS+= dot:${PORTSDIR}/graphics/graphviz +.endif + post-patch: @${REINPLACE_CMD} -e 's|-O2||g' -e 's|-lpthread|${PTHREAD_LIBS}|g' \ ${WRKSRC}/${CONFIGURE_SCRIPT} -.include +.include diff -ruN kcachegrind.orig/files/patch-aclocal.m4 kcachegrind/files/patch-aclocal.m4 --- kcachegrind.orig/files/patch-aclocal.m4 Thu Jan 1 01:00:00 1970 +++ kcachegrind/files/patch-aclocal.m4 Sat Jul 31 16:24:33 2004 @@ -0,0 +1,20 @@ +--- aclocal.m4.orig Wed Apr 28 21:47:24 2004 ++++ aclocal.m4 Sat Jul 31 16:24:17 2004 +@@ -2773,7 +2773,7 @@ + CFLAGS="-g -O2 $CFLAGS" + fi + else +- CFLAGS="-O2 $CFLAGS" ++ CFLAGS="$CFLAGS" + fi + fi + +@@ -2815,7 +2815,7 @@ + if test "$CXX" = "KCC"; then + CXXFLAGS="+K3 $CXXFLAGS" + else +- CXXFLAGS="-O2 $CXXFLAGS" ++ CXXFLAGS="$CXXFLAGS" + fi + fi + fi diff -ruN kcachegrind.orig/pkg-plist kcachegrind/pkg-plist --- kcachegrind.orig/pkg-plist Sat Jul 31 20:24:18 2004 +++ kcachegrind/pkg-plist Tue Aug 31 12:45:05 2004 @@ -12,6 +12,7 @@ share/apps/kcachegrind/icons/hicolor/32x32/actions/percent.png share/apps/kcachegrind/kcachegrindui.rc share/apps/kcachegrind/tips +share/doc/HTML/en/kcachegrind/common share/doc/HTML/en/kcachegrind/index.docbook share/doc/HTML/en/kcachegrind/index.cache.bz2 share/icons/hicolor/32x32/apps/kcachegrind.png